
Star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) wicketkeeper-batsman Ishan Kishan has been severely mocked online after sacrificing his wicket against the Mumbai Indians (MI) in a recent IPL 2025 encounter, despite not being out, with supporters citing his recent relationship with the five-time champions.
Instead of putting pressure on the Mumbai spinners, Hyderabad produced a poor batting performance, which was exacerbated by Ishan's risky choice to step back despite not having edged one behind the stumps.
On-field umpire Vinod Seshan was about to signal wide when Kishan walked back, so he raised his finger in an instant. Kishan's judgment astonished everyone, as replays revealed there was no edge involved in the event.
MCC's Law 31.7 states - "An umpire shall intervene if satisfied that a batter, not having been given out, has left the wicket under a misapprehension of being out. The umpire intervening shall call and signal a Dead ball to prevent any further action by the fielding side and shall recall the batter."
"A batter may be recalled at any time up to the instant when the ball comes into play for the next delivery, unless it is the final wicket of the innings, in which case it should be up to the instant when the umpires leave the field."
As a result, if the umpire was confident that there was no edge involved, he may have called Kishan back. However, he chose to give him out after considering the batter's actions and body language.
